Core Viewpoint - The collaboration between China Pacific Insurance (CPIC) and South China Agricultural University has led to the successful application of the "Aerospace Treasure" microbial agent technology, significantly enhancing agricultural productivity and disease resistance in Shantou, contributing to rural revitalization efforts [3][5][29]. Group 1: Agricultural Innovations - The "Aerospace Treasure" technology has resulted in an average increase of 100 pounds per mu for vegetables, a 75% effectiveness in controlling rice sheath blight, and a notable increase in lychee fruiting rates, along with a 10%-15% increase in oil orange yields [2][10]. - The core of the "Aerospace Treasure" technology is derived from space-induced Bacillus cereus PS04, which enhances photosynthesis, improves germination and fruit-setting rates, and ultimately increases crop yields [13][15][17]. Group 2: Collaboration and Impact - The partnership between CPIC and South China Agricultural University is recognized as a successful model for integrating academic research with local economic development, demonstrating the effectiveness of the "prevention-first" approach in agricultural insurance [21][22]. - The successful implementation of the "Aerospace Treasure" technology in Shantou serves as a valuable experience for building an integrated service system of "insurance, prevention, and compensation," aiming to enhance disaster prevention and reduction capabilities for farmers [28][30].
